North Peninsula Dems Endorse Keith for Supervisor

The Menlo Park mayor wins approval from a key democratic group.

 

The North Peninsula Democratic Club today announced their selection of officially endorsed candidates for the June 5 election.

Based on the votes received from NPDC members, the group has endorsed Menlo Park Mayor Kirsten Keith for the District 4 County Board of Supervisors race, choosing Keith over former Chief Elections Officer & Assessor-County Clerk-Recorder Warren Slocum and five other candidates.

"Warren wasn't at the candidate's breakfast (last Saturday) so he really didn't get a chance to talk about himself," says San Mateo County Harbor District Commissioner Robert Bernardo, a key member of the democratic group. "He was sick that morning, he told us he was out ill, and wasn't able to make it. I don't know if I'm surprised (by the endorsement of Keith); he just wasn't able to make it."

Other candidates endorsed today by the Club for the 2012 election:

  • State Assembly (19th District) Phil Ting
  • State Assembly (22nd District) Kevin Mullin
  • State Assembly (24th District) Rich Gordon
  • State Senate (11th District) Mark Leno
  • State Senate (13th District) Jerry Hill
  • San Mateo County Board of Supervisors (4th District) Kirsten Keith
